Resolving Apache SSL Certificate Errors
When your Apache web server encounters issues with its SSL certificate, you may experience error messages that hinder secure connections. These errors can originate in various factors, such as an expired or invalid certificate, incorrect configuration settings, or problems with the SSL module itself.
To successfully troubleshoot these issues, it's essential to meticulously examine the error messages and logs. Common signs include browser warnings about insecure connections, certificate verification failures, or HTTP responses.
Here are some procedures you can take to resolve these SSL certificate errors:
* First, confirm that your SSL certificate is valid and hasn't expired. You can inspect this information in the certificate itself or using a TLS validator tool.
* Next, double-check your Apache configuration files for any inaccurate SSL settings. Pay close attention to directives related to the SSLCertificateFile.
* If you're still experiencing issues, consider rebooting your Apache web server. This can sometimes resolve temporary glitches or conflicts.
By following these guidelines, you can effectively troubleshoot Apache SSL certificate errors and maintain secure connections to your website.
